My husband and I went to dinner at Mario's Portofino as a spontaneous outing. I can't recommend this restaurant enough. We were greeted by the owner, the staff was unbelievably welcoming and attentive, the food was delicious. It was definitely a night to remember. We will be going back as often as possible. I highly recommend.
We had a large group of 12. Some of the food was great, some ok, but on dish was returned - the pork chop. It was over cooked and the sauce was burnt. It was returned and another dish was not ordered. We waited almost 2 hours for our main corse. Seated at 7, dove at 10. When we got the bill, they charged us for the pork chop. Mario's Portofino is a well established restaurant with a fun atmosphere and nice atmosphere. The food is fabulous, outstanding, and delicious, all made in house. Try the chicken marsala off the Carne section of the menu, the veal piccata, or the very flavorful pasta. The steak dinner seemed to be lacking seasoning with raw mushrooms. Service was excellent, impeccable, and especially good. Lily was friendly, funny, very personable, attentive, and an engaging hostess. The food seemed to take a bit longer than usual, but Lily accommodated with free dessert. Prices are very reasonable. A great place with a great night.
